316 bus stops in Utrecht, in the Netherlands now have green roofs and not only do they look beautiful, but they also capture fine dust, store rainwater and offer cooling in summer.
This project was aimed at improving the overall air condition as after smoking, an unhealthy environment is the second most cause of death in the Netherlands.

Utrecht has recently also replaced 10 diesel buses with electric buses., with their aim to operate solely on co2 neutral buses by 2028.
Utrecht has even gone as far as to incentivise bus drivers on how environmentally friendly they drive and they can actually win prizes based on how clean, comfortable and safe they drive.
